adenosintrifosfato
See also: adenosín trifosfato
Italian
Etymology
From adenosina (“adenosine”) + trifosfato (“triphosphate”).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/a.de.noˌzin.tri.fosˈfa.to/[1]
- Rhymes: -ato
- Hyphenation: a‧de‧no‧sin‧tri‧fo‧sfà‧to
Noun
adenosintrifosfato m (plural adenosintrifosfati)
- (biochemistry) adenosine triphosphate (a nucleotide that is used as a source of energy in cellular reactions, in the synthesis of nucleic acids, and as a neurotransmitter recognized by purinergic receptors)
